“The Great Gatsby” was written in 1924 and first published on April 10, 1925.

Quick Scoop

  • F. Scott Fitzgerald drafted the novel while living on the French Riviera in 1924, revising it over the winter of 1924–1925.
  • The book was then published by Charles Scribner’s Sons on April 10, 1925, which is the date most people mean when they ask when it was written.
  • Fitzgerald saw it as a serious artistic step up from his earlier work, hoping it would secure his reputation.

So, in everyday terms: it was written in 1924 and came out in April 1925.
